INEOS’ Sir Jim Ratcliffe is co-owner of Manchester United with sporting control. INEOS wholly owns FC Lausanne-Sport in the Swiss Super League. INEOS also owns a minority interest (c.19%) in OGC Nice in French Ligue 1*.
 
Footnote - * an independent trustee, as part of a blind trust arrangement, owns a majority interest (c.81%) in OGC Nice, and therefore neither INEOS nor Sir Jim Ratcliffe has control of or decisive influence over OGC Nice.

INEOS products in football

We produce some of the key chemicals and compounds that are fundamental to football. This includes high density polyethylene in artificial grass, PVC used in footballs, plastics in football boots, chemicals used to make polyester for clothing and butane that goes into the referee’s vanishing spray, polypropylene in stadium seats and goal nets, rubber, and composites in stadium construction.
